The Los Angeles Athletic Club unveiled its national ballot for the 2021 John R. Wooden Award on Saturday, with 15 players from 10 different schools up for consideration this year.

Top-ranked Gonzaga has the most candidates with three, including Corey Kispert, Jalen Suggs, and Drew Timme. Illinois and Villanova received two nominations apiece, though Wildcats senior Collin Gillespie will miss the rest of the season due to a torn MCL.

Iowa big man Luka Garza is the lone member of the ballot previously named as a finalist. He finished runner-up in 2020 to Obi Toppin.

Voting for the award is scheduled for March 15-22. It'll factor in a player's entire season to that point, including the opening rounds of the NCAA Tournament.

A trimmed-down list of finalists will be revealed March 26. The Player of the Year is traditionally announced in April.
